Independence Square
Square
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Independence Square is a square located in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ia. It is situated in front of the Sultan Abdul Samad Building. It was formerly known as the Selangor Club Padang, or simply the Padang, and was used as the cricket green of the Selangor Club. Independence Square is situated 250 metres south of Countdown Clock.
Jamek Mosque
Mosque
Photo: Ariyanto,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Jamek Mosque, officially Sultan Abdul Samad Jamek Mosque is one of the oldest mosques in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ia. It is located at the confluence of the Klang and Gombak rivers and may be accessed via Jalan Tun Perak. Jamek Mosque is situated 270 metres southeast of Countdown Clock.

Old City Centre
Photo: Nino Verde,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Kuala Lumpur's Old City Centre is the traditional heart of Malaysia's capital city in terms of administration as well as trade and commerce. The City Centre comprises the former colonial administrative district just west of the confluence of the Klang and Gombak River, where Kuala Lumpur was founded.
